- 博客(9)
- 收藏
- 关注
转载 Object-C非正式协议与正式协议的区别
这两个概念困扰我很久了,一直都很像搞清楚到非正式协议和正式协议有什么区别和联系,下面结合网上的资料和自己的看法谈谈这个问题。 一、非正式协议 显然这个名词是相对于正式协议而言的。在解释非正式协议之前,先引用两段话: 1、在《Cocoa设计模式》第六章类别的6.3.2把类别用于非正式协议一节中,这样写到: 非正式协议通常定义为NSObject的类别。类别接口中指定的方法可能会或者可能不会被框架
2016-03-18 22:26:19 249
原创 ios数据存储(三)
/** 数据库三个步骤: 1,打开 2,操作 3,关闭 */#import "ViewController.h"#import "FMDB.h"@interface ViewController ()@end@implementation ViewController- (void)viewDidLoad { [super viewDidLoad]; NSArray *pa
2016-03-15 10:49:57 257
原创 ios数据存储(一)
关于数据存储(一) 主要知识为下面5点: 1,plist文件:主要是用来存储array数据和dictionary数据 特性:只能够存储NSArray,NSDictionary,NSNumber,NSData,NSDate,NSString,BOOL七种数据类型的数据 2,设置存储:主要是用来存储小数据,最好是单个的小数据,主要使用在设置中 3,序列化(对象序列化/对象持久化):就是将
2016-03-12 21:00:54 298
原创 IOS网络请求
IOS网络请求1,目前社会上几乎所有的网络请求都是HTTP协议2,构成:请求头 + 请求行 + httpBody 3,方法:get post put delete head
2016-03-06 19:48:49 447
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人